Therapeutic Approaches and Online Support

Laura Arnold uses a blend of respected therapeutic methods to meet clients where they are and address both immediate symptoms and longer-term patterns. Client-Centered Therapy focuses on building a trusting relationship and provides a nonjudgmental space where clients lead the pace of change while the therapist offers empathy and support - this approach is useful for improving self-esteem, processing grief, and exploring attachment concerns.

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) helps clients identify and shift unhelpful thoughts and behaviors. It is commonly applied to anxiety, depression, stress, and problems related to addiction by teaching concrete skills for coping and problem solving.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) emphasizes emotion regulation, distress tolerance, and interpersonal effectiveness, which can be especially helpful for intense emotions, relationship conflicts, and impulse-related difficulties.
